I just got a update from the member that started this thread and the pegs he bought from eBay did not fit.

If you don't mind a little grinder here and there, you can use the following pegs

Torque one sent us some killer foot pegs for a YZ450F for Sean Colliers bike "The Beast".
But they won't fit on a KX500.

Image



So, the first thing we gotta do is remove these tubes..

Image



Calling Mr. Sawsall..

Image



But they still won't fit...

Image



So into the vice for a little hand work..

Image




Grind, grind, grind, file, file, file...
Check it often... Unless you have a mill, then just mill it to the correct thickness..

Image




But, your still not done...

You will need to remove some more material as shown in yellow.
Go slow and do a ton of test fitting..

Image



Then a little clean up on the buffer..

On my Supermoto I used some pegs from a 1999 - 2015 YAMAHA YZ85/YZ125/YZ250/YZ250F/YZ400F/YZ426/YZ450F

Image



Sorry, I don't have a bunch of pics to show how I did it...
But all I used was a hand grinder and a file...
